• Shielding Public Retirement Assets Prioritizing the financial security of the working class demands strict firewalls against speculative markets. Labor unions actively oppose this legislation because legitimizing cryptocurrency without comprehensive regulation introduces massive volatility into public pensions and worker retirement accounts. Advancing this market structure bill threatens to socialize digital asset risks while privatizing the gains, leaving vulnerable retirees dangerously exposed to unregulated financial gambles.
• Quarantining Executive Conflict Risks Democratic accountability requires absolute transparency and the elimination of self-dealing in financial regulation. Demanding mandatory ethics rules that restrict government officials from trading digital assets is a necessary safeguard, particularly given the Trump family's direct associations with cryptocurrency businesses. Advancing market legislation without securing these ethical guardrails—and requiring Trump's direct approval to do so—invites regulatory capture and allows insiders to personally profit from the very frameworks they design.
• Preventing Shadow Banking Extraction Maintaining the integrity of traditional banking deposits requires closing loopholes that permit unverified wealth extraction. The banking sector's warning that stablecoins could offer interest-like payments highlights the danger of authorizing a parallel, under-regulated banking system. Passing a bill that potentially drains traditional deposits into volatile crypto ecosystems risks destabilizing the broader financial foundation that protects everyday consumers and their savings.
